Hi Mark, yes he sold the car

I'd imagine a standard mk2 would be a bit tight, although it depends on if you're long in the torso.The late Russell Bulgin of Autocar fame drove a mk2 he was 6' 7" I think, the car had a ramp moulded in the floor to gain headroom.

You should fit a mk3 if it has the right seats fitted, they have one inch more headroom than a mk2.

99% of Midas cars will have a 4-speed box being based on the A-series engine and they don't leak like a sieve if built properly.
